Overview Lumicera Health Services is seeking a Reimbursement Specialist I to join our team! Under direction from the Assoc. Manager, Specialty Pharmacy Services, Reimbursement Team Lead, and pharmacists in the Specialty Pharmacy, the Reimbursement Specialist I is primarily responsible for following standard operating procedures to obtain and process manufacturer copay assistance program reimbursement. The Reimbursement Specialist I shall have knowledge of billing procedures and work to reduce discrepancies, inaccuracy, and outstanding balances. The Reimbursement Specialist I may also assist in contacting patients with an outstanding balance to communicate billing options. Is this you? Find out more below! Responsibilities How do I make an impact on my team? Responsible for ongoing monitoring of claims activity for accuracy and successful submission Responsible for ensuring that patient billing information is set up appropriately in the pharmacy software Participate, as necessary, in conferences and meetings related to reimbursement/billing Responds to employee/patient/client questions or complaints regarding reimbursement and/or billing Works with internal teams to review and resolve claim issues Maintains accurate reference information relating to reimbursement and copay assistance Responsible for accurate and thorough documentation of information, insurance and prescriptions/orders within the patient profile The Employee will act in accordance with all applicable federal and state laws and with the highest ethical standards that we consistently strive to achieve. Thus, legal and ethical compliance is an essential duty of each employee Other duties as assigned Qualifications What our team expects from you? High School Diploma or equivalent GED. Some college preferred CPhT preferred Pharmacy technician license or pharmacy technician trainee license is strongly preferred in states requiring pharmacy technician licensure Experience with pharmacy, health plan or clinical insurance claims billing, benefit assessments, billing/claims documentation, or claims auditing is preferred Participate in, adhere to, and support compliance program objectives The ability to consistently interact cooperatively and respectfully with other employees What can you expect from Navitus?
